ThyssenKrupp Materials Ltd is looking for a Business Controller in Woking. This hybrid role involves managing Controlling, Accounting, and Quality Management functions while ensuring accurate reporting under local GAAP and IFRS.
The successful candidate will be responsible for monthly and annual financial reports, proactive risk management, and supporting business planning.
The position offers a competitive salary, 25 days annual leave, and development opportunities within the team.

How to prepare for a job interview at ThyssenKrupp Materials Ltd
✨Know Your Numbers
As a Strategic Finance Controller, you'll need to be on top of financial metrics. Brush up on your knowledge of local GAAP and IFRS standards, and be ready to discuss how you've applied these in previous roles. This shows you’re not just familiar with the theory but can also implement it practically.
✨Showcase Your Risk Management Skills
Risk management is key in this role. Prepare examples of how you've identified and mitigated risks in past projects. Be specific about the strategies you used and the outcomes achieved. This will demonstrate your proactive approach and strategic thinking.
✨Understand the Business Landscape
Research ThyssenKrupp Materials Ltd and its position in the market. Familiarise yourself with their products, services, and recent news. This knowledge will help you tailor your answers and show that you're genuinely interested in the company and its goals.
✨Prepare for Scenario Questions
Expect scenario-based questions that assess your problem-solving abilities. Think of situations where you had to make tough financial decisions or manage conflicting priorities. Practising these scenarios will help you articulate your thought process clearly during the interview.
